To plugin authors building against the SproutCycle plant-watering scheduler: Hollybrook Systems, the upstream vendor, has confirmed that the v3 scheduling API will remain supported through the next two release cycles, but the moisture-threshold callback signature will change in v4. Please review the migration notes in the partner portal and flag any blocking dependencies early. Questions about contract terms, API deprecation timelines, or certification of your plugin should go to the vendor liaison desk.

alerts address for kafof-bagag: kasael@olvarqdyn.corp

// Client setup for SwiftStencil, our template rendering service.
// Heads up for the release manager: this build switches to the
// precompiled template cache, which cut p95 render time roughly in
// half on staging. The client now talks to the internal CacheForge
// service to warm templates at deploy time, so it needs a service
// key at startup — no key, no warm cache, slow first requests.
// The CacheForge key for this environment follows.

API key for fajop-fafof: zpat4_nfcH

## Runbook: Zero-Downtime Schema Migrations (Corvid Ledger)

All migrations follow expand/contract. Phase one adds nullable columns and dual-writes via the Bridgeway shim; phase two backfills in batches of 10k rows with a 200ms pause; phase three drops legacy columns only after two clean release cycles. Never combine phases in one deploy. Verify replication lag on the Corvid replicas is under five seconds before starting the backfill. The backfill orchestrator authenticates against the internal Bridgeway control plane using the key below.

app token of fajop-fahif = qvz4-AnML

## Runbook: Dedupe service (Signalfold)

The deduplicator collapses repeated on-call alerts within a rolling window before they reach paging. If duplicates leak through, check whether the fingerprint fields changed upstream — a renamed label breaks grouping instantly. Restarts flush the in-memory window, so expect a brief burst of re-pages after any deploy; warn on-call first. Before cutting a release, confirm the window and fingerprint settings match what's documented. The expected production values are these.

deployment values, tagag-yahag:
[rusvan]
port = 9000
region = west-1
host = rusvan.urlaqcloud.local
team = wenath
timeout_ms = 1000
retries = 4